Hello:  I understand that stock contributoirs are ranked White, Silver, Emerald and I do not know what other color,  I seek detailed information on those ranks and cannot seem to find it.  The only references and queries lead to payment scheme. Is one white until making a thousand sales and then gets Silver status after 10 000 and Emerald after 100 000?  Aditionally, I would be curious to know how many contributors fall into those categories, 

This topic has been closed for replies.
Correct answer Abambo

The rankings were used by Fotolia. Adobe Stock makes very little reference to those rankings except, as you mentioned, for payout and I think, if I remember well, for the priviledge to submit product editorial pictures (no people, but logos are allowed, for editorial use only).

Your reading for the different ranks is correct.
